The Alleghany County Sheriff’s Office reports that following a drug bust in Covington on Saturday, three males have been taken into custody and charged.
We’ve been informed that a hand-to-hand narcotics transaction was witnessed on Saturday, July 13 while the Alleghany Highlands Narcotics Task Force was conducting surveillance.
One ounce of suspected fentanyl valued at $3,000, one gram of Xanax, a firearm, $4804.00 in US currency, and a 2008 Dodge truck were seized during a traffic stop with the help of the Alleghany County Sheriff’s Office.
The culprit, a 27-year-old West Virginian named Tristan Crookshanks, has been identified. West Virginian Ragan Bostic, 28 years old. Richard Harris of West Virginia, age 21.
Crookshanks is charged with the following:
- Distribution of a Schedule 1 or 2 drug
- Possession of a firearm by a convicted felon
- possession of a firearm while possessing schedule 1 or 2 drug
Bostic is charged with the following:
- Distribution of a Schedule 1 or 2 drug
- Possession of a firearm while possessing schedule 1 or 2 drug
Harris is charged with the following:
- Distribution of a Schedule 1 or 2 drug
- Possession of a schedule 4 drug without prescription
